    A Half-Life 2 Steam Trading Card, depicting the G-Man. Steam Trading Cards are a digital commodity issued by Valve for use on its digital distribution service, Steam.Steam Trading Cards are a non-physical analogue of conventional trading cards, which are periodically granted to Steam users for playing games, fulfilling tasks, or by random chance.

  9. Banana (2024 video game) -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Banana_(2024_video_game)

    The game was released through Steam on 23 April 2024. Created by an international team of four developers, it was heavily based on an earlier game titled Egg; like Banana, the gameplay consists only an image of an egg which can be clicked, periodically generating Steam items, which consist of reskinned bananas.
